- Estates Gazette (9938) 25 September 1999, 186(1) .
Discusses case law relating to the responsibility of the occupiers of land to trespassers under the Occupiers' Liability Act 1984. Concludes that although the Act provides some protection for trespassers, the individual circumstances of the case are taken into account by the courts, and the occupier's duty is not excessive.
